A program exploring music by two teacher-student pairs: the Bohemians Antonín Dvorák-Josef Suk, and Cuban-born Tania León together with Puerto-Rican-American composer Carlos Carrillo.

All musicians who live and work long enough end up teaching in one format or another. This program explores two teacher-student relationships among composers, one pair each from Europe and the Americas. Antonín Dvorák and Josef Suk had a particularly close bond; after studying for several years with Dvorák, Suk married Dvorák’s daughter. The Cuban-American composer Tania León–a Kennedy Center honoree in 2022–has mentored many young composers and fostered the growth of numerous arts organizations during her long and distinguished career. Her student Carlos Carrillo, a professor at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, will be on hand to hear the premiere of his most recent piano trio.
